University of San Jose-Recoletos Graduate School of Education Practical Research 1: Research in Daily Life 01 Course Code and Title Course Description This course develops critical thinking and problem-solving skills through qualitative research. Course learning outcomes Within and upon the. Completion of this course, the students are expected to: A. Knowledge: demonstrate understanding of the importance, characteristics, processes and ethics of research in daily life, as well as looking into the differences between qualitative and quantitative research, identifying the inquiry and stating the problem, reviewing the literature, understanding the ways to systematically collect data, finding answers through data collection, analyzing the meaning of the data, and drawing conclusions. B. Skills write and present a clear research design proposal that includes a clear research problem statement, review of related literature, research design, sample and data collection and analysis procedures. C. Attitudes and Values collaborate with others effectively to create a written research design proposal report that will help them develop critical thinking and problem-solving skills and will help them contribute towards the attainment of the Sustainable Development Goals.
